Seven arrested over Salaga violence

Seven persons have been arrested by the police in the Northern Region in connection with yesterdays violence in Salaga that resulted in the burning down of the NPP constituency party office and some party billboards.
The suspects were picked up in the early hours of this morning, at Salaga upon intelligence, to assist in further investigations.
Police in the region are investigating the matter and the process of identifying and arresting more suspects is currently underway.
Yesterday at about 5.30 pm a section of the youth in Salaga went on the rampage and set the NPP constituency party office ablaze and pulled down party billboards in protest against the naming of Damongo as the capital of the Savannah region by the President.
Police moved in and succeeded in preventing the youth from burning down the District Assembly building as well as the DCE bungalow and dispersed the crowd.
The Police managed to bring the situation under control and police reinforcement has been sent to Salaga from Tamale to help control the situation.
Suspects were quickly identified and seven of them subsequently arrested.
Police is urging the people of Salaga to remain calm and not to take the law into their hands and help in identifying more suspects.
Any person found disturbing the peace will be dealt with decisively.
